  • Well I went to the store on friday and picked up my long awaited American Telecaster HS.

    The guitar has a gloss black finish with no pickguard. It has a regualr 3 way tele switching system and volume and tone controls.

    It has an american single coil (super twang) in the bridge and a seymour duncan classic 59 humbucker in the bridge.

    It came origianlly with a fender atomic 2 humbucker, but I ordered the 59 along with the guitar as to avoid ever having to hear a fender humbucker.

    The thing sounds amazing. The humbucker is very deep and metaly sounding as I expected and I have found I use it sparingly on it's own. It just has to much depth for my current amp which breaks up very easily.
    The single coil is really cool and pretty much what I expected. I need an amp with a better clean channel to really take advanage of it. I have been playing some tea party song with the single coil lately and it's pretty cool. It sounds just perfect for twangy nice songs like "if I could be like that" or sometimes.
    When I play both pickups at once it creates this wicked sound that is so rockin I can't believe it. It is just so raunchy but bright and not over the top sounding like the humbucker. Think neil young. For power chords this setting is just crazy. It plays these punchy awesome horrible chords that make babies cry. It kinda sounds like the white stripes fell in love with a girl sound. Like those raunchy power chords.
    One of the few times I bust out the humbucker by itself is when I play "sweet child o mine" I turn on the humbucker and turn the volume up and it sounds amazing. It sounds so much like the studio (like slashs les paul). Or even better is the humbucker Big Muff combo for that song which also sounds amazing.

    The neck is rosewood with the rolled edges. 22 medium jumbo frets. It feels really nice, I love the rose wood feel. The action is nice and low. I think the neck is great because I haven't noticed it. That tells me it's a great neck.

    So that is my review of my sweet new guitar. I will post pictures by the end of the week. Man it looks good too.
